Ramazan Çıtak is a scholar working on Mechanical Engineering, Ceramics and Composites and Materials Chemistry. According to data from OpenAlex, Ramazan Çıtak has authored 23 papers receiving a total of 469 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Mechanical Engineering, 14 papers in Ceramics and Composites and 7 papers in Materials Chemistry. Recurrent topics in Ramazan Çıtak's work include Aluminum Alloys Composites Properties (17 papers), Advanced ceramic materials synthesis (14 papers) and Advanced materials and composites (5 papers). Ramazan Çıtak is often cited by papers focused on Aluminum Alloys Composites Properties (17 papers), Advanced ceramic materials synthesis (14 papers) and Advanced materials and composites (5 papers). Ramazan Çıtak collaborates with scholars based in Türkiye, United States and Taiwan. Ramazan Çıtak's co-authors include Halil Karakoç, Şener Karabulut, Kirk Rogers, Ken H. Sandhage, Uğur Gökmen, Ulvi Şeker, H. Serdar Yücesu and M. Saravana Kumar and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of the American Ceramic Society and Composites Part B Engineering.
